Background
It has long been popular to play games while swimming in water, such as swimming pools. Such exercises are good for health and the risk of injury is generally low. The buoyancy of the water may reduce the effect of gravity and thus move less laboriously through the water. Most underwater exercises can enhance physical strength and improve the balance ability of the human body without causing impact on joints.
There are also other sports adapted to be played in swimming pools, among which are ball games such as basketball. Most of the existing water basketball stands are fixed ball stands, occupy space and are poor in portability.
The utility model discloses a utility model patent of publication number "CN 208212440U", title "basketball stands on water and body-building apparatus on water" discloses a basketball stands on water, and it includes ring, support and base, connects into the basket that is used for accepting the basketball through the support between ring and the base. The basket ring, the support and the base are of an inflatable structure, an inflatable cavity is formed inside the inflatable structure, and the basket ring, the support and the base are respectively provided with an inflation and deflation assembly. After the air is deflated, the portability is improved, but when the air inflation device is used, an air inflation pump needs to be arranged for air inflation, which brings trouble to the use. And it is supported by inflation, and the structural stability is not ideal.

Detailed Description
Embodiment, referring to fig. 1 to 4, the present embodiment provides a basketball stand on water, which includes a lower frame 1, an upper frame 2, a water floating member 3 and a branch pipe 4.
The water floats the part 3 and sets up on the underframe 1, underframe 1 is formed by connecting gradually of the left and right interface of many lower bottom tubes 11 through tee junction connector 12 down, go up frame 2 and form through connecting gradually of the left and right interface of last tee junction connector 22 by many upper top pipes 21, the lower extreme of branch pipe 4 with the last interface of tee junction connector 12 is connected down, the upper end of this branch pipe 4 with the lower interface of last tee junction connector 22 is connected.
Referring to fig. 3, the lower three-way connector 12 includes a transverse pipe 121 and a vertical pipe 122, the lower end of the vertical pipe 122 is connected to the middle position of the transverse pipe 121, a transverse protruding strip 123 extending along the long side direction of the transverse pipe 121 is disposed on the inner wall of the transverse pipe 121, and a vertical protruding strip 124 extending along the long side direction of the vertical pipe 122 is disposed on the inner wall of the vertical pipe 122. And a transverse convex strip 123 and a vertical convex strip 124 are additionally arranged, so that the matching tightness is improved.
Referring to fig. 4, preferably, the end portions 1231 of the transverse ribs 123 are lower in height, and the middle portions 1232 are stepped higher. The end 1241 of the vertical protruding strip 124 is lower in height, and the middle 1242 is raised in a step manner. The end parts of the transverse convex strips 123 and the vertical convex strips 124 are lower in height, so that the insertion is facilitated; and the middle part is higher, further promotes the grafting cooperation compactness.
Specifically, the number of the lower bottom tubes 11 is three, and the lower bottom tubes 11 are arc-shaped. The lower base pipe 11 is slightly one third of the arc length. The number of the upper jacking pipes is three, and the upper jacking pipes are arc-shaped. The length of the upper ejector tube is slightly one third of the arc length. The diameter of the lower frame 1 is larger than that of the upper frame 2, and the structural stability is improved. The upper three-way connector 22 and the lower three-way connector 12 have the same structure. The vertical through pipe 122 is linear, and the horizontal through pipe 121 is arc-shaped, so that the vertical through pipe can be more suitable for the integral shape of the lower frame 1 and the upper frame 2.
A net 5 is provided on the upper frame 2. When shooting, the ball can be temporarily stopped when passing through the upper frame 2, so that people can conveniently determine whether the ball enters or not; and simultaneously, the falling angle of the basketball is controlled, so that the basketball falls in the lower frame 1.
In this embodiment, the water floating member 3 is preferably a foam sleeve, and the lower bottom tube 11 is inserted into the through hole of the foam sleeve in advance when assembling. In other embodiments, the water floating member 3 may also be a hollow sleeve with a sealed interlayer space on the wall, or may also be a tubular air bag.
During the assembly, go up frame 2, underframe 1 can be respectively by last push pipe, lower bottom tube 11 is through last three way connection head 22, lower three way connection head 12 connects gradually and forms, and go up frame 2, underframe 1 is connected through branch pipe 4, three way connection head 22 is gone up in the ingenious utilization of overall structure, lower three way connection head 12 links up the cooperation, can realize fast dismantling and assemble the purpose, and link up closely, structural stability is good, then can dismantle when not needing to use and stack into less volume in order to conveniently collect or carry, satisfy consumer's practicality and portability demand.
